Steak is the star at Capitol ChopHouse (Madison, Wisconsin)

SMALL BITE: Capitol ChopHouse, located inside the Hilton Madison Monona Terrace in Madison, Wisconsin, is all about the steak. And the prime rib. And the crab cakes. And the mashed potatoes. And on and on. Relaxing atmosphere, attentive wait staff and one of Madison’s most scenic locations. Check out the view before or after dinner by walking through a climate-controlled skywalk to the Monona Terrace and Convention Center overlooking beautiful Lake Monona. By the way, the terrace was inspired by Wisconsin-born-and-raised architect Frank Lloyd Wright.

SIGNATURE DISH: While you can’t go wrong ordering any of the steaks on the menu, the signature cut is the Dry-Aged Rib-Eye. Also, the Filet Mignon (top photo) is one of the most tender pieces of meat this diner has ever tasted. Very creamy, garlic mashed potatoes, too.

FOOD FOR THOUGHT: Many of the steaks are dry-aged for 28 days, giving them a delicious, earthy flavor. All steaks are sourced from local Midwest farms to ensure freshness, and they are cooked on an open-hearth grill. The Slow-Roasted Prime Rib is available only on Friday and Saturday. Three private dining rooms are available for special events.

ABOUT Hilton Madison Monona Terrace: This luxury hotel offers up one of the best views in Madison of the State Capitol and Lake Monona (and you MUST see this view at night—stunning!). The hotel is in the epicenter of downtown Madison, close to the capitol building and shopping venues surrounding it, and a short Uber ride away from Willie Street, Madison’s mecca for artists and free thinkers. Some of the many hotel amenities include a heated 12-meter indoor pool and whirlpool, free transportation to and from Dane County Airport, a fully equipped fitness center and spacious meeting rooms. Pets are welcome, too, for a $30/night surcharge.
